Management Meeting Minutes — Brellix Systems
Attendees: R. Calvane, M. Osterfeld, T. Junier

The Veldara Group term sheet was reviewed clause by clause. Finance flagged the revenue-share escalator in Section 4 as above our modelled threshold. Legal will request a cap before the next draft. Counter-proposal terms were agreed in principle and recorded separately for the negotiating team. The confidential summary follows below.

management briefing: Headcount on the Belix team goes from 60 to 93 by the end of November. Gross margin on Belix came in at 23 percent against a plan of 47 percent.

## Deployment

Wandergale (the audio-guide app for the fictional Mirrow Hall museum) deploys via the standard pipeline. Build the container, push to the internal registry, promote through staging. Reviewers: check that the tour-bundle sync job is enabled before approving; galleries go silent otherwise. No manual steps on the host. Rollback is a redeploy of the previous tag. Secrets come from the vault layer and are not in this repo. The non-secret runtime configuration the service expects is listed here:

settings of fahag-haduf:
[ulaox]
port = 8443
region = south-2
host = ulaox.lumiccorp.internal
timeout_ms = 500
retries = 8

## LiftLab 4.2 — Changed Defaults

Heads up, support folks: the elevator-dispatch simulator now defaults to "destination dispatch" mode instead of classic collective control. Customers upgrading from 4.1 will see different wait-time numbers out of the box — that's expected, not a bug. Morning-rush presets also got retuned. If someone asks what shipped, the new default configuration is as follows.

deployment values, tajog-tawif:
zorael:
  pin: 1808
  metrics_host: metrics.zorael.zemvarsys.internal
  tenant: prair
  seal: seal_e49e3ef4

## Building Access — Spares Room (Hullbrook Annex)

Contractors: the spare hardware room is down the east corridor on the ground floor, third door on the left. Sign in at the front desk first and grab a visitor lanyard. Anything you take out, jot it in the blue logbook — yes, even the little stuff. The door self-locks, so don't wedge it. To get in, punch in the code below.

staff pass of hagug-taguf = bdg-HJ-9